Who owns Humira?
AbbVie sells Humira today because its former parent company, Abbott Laboratories, in 2000 acquired Knoll Pharmaceuticals, the drugmaking business of German chemicals company BASF. At the time, Humira was called D2E7 and analysts believed it might someday make between $500 million to $1 billion annually.

Will Humira ever go generic?
A wave of biosimilars of the anti-inflammatory drug Humira (adalimumab) are expected to flood the market in 2023. There could be as many as 11on the market by the end of next year, based on current FDA approvals and pending applications.
Is Humira a Tier 5 drug?
Medicare prescription drug plans typically list Humira on Tier 5 of their formulary. Generally, the higher the tier, the more you have to pay for the medication.
Does Medicare pay for Humira?
Medicare does provide coverage for Humira. It's usually covered through Medicare Part D, which is Medicare's prescription drug coverage. Part D plans are sold by private insurance companies and can be added to your original Medicare coverage.
How much is Humira per year?
“Humira is now priced at $2,984 per syringe, or $77,586 annually — a 470% increase from when the drug entered market,” the report says. And those consistent price hikes were driven by executive bonuses from 2015 to 2018, which were directly linked to Humira's financial performance, the report says.
Does Humira cause weight gain?
No, Humira doesn't cause weight gain or weight loss. But if you get a serious infection during Humira treatment, you might lose weight. And serious infections are a possible side effect of this drug. Also, new or worsening heart failure can cause a rapid increase in weight.
